Bitcoin Millionaire Tim Draper Advises Startups to Keep Bitcoin as a Hedge Against a ‘Domino’ Run on the Banks

bitcoin tim draperTim Draper, a venture capitalist and bitcoin millionaire, has included bitcoin as part of a series of cash management recommendations offered to startup founders. Unredacted Financial Documents Show Blockfi’s $1.2 Billion Connection With FTX, Alameda Research 

Unredacted Financial Documents Show Blockfi's $1.2 Billion Connection with FTX, Alameda Research Unredacted documents mistakenly sent to the bankruptcy court indicate that the now-defunct crypto lender Blockfi had more than $1.2 billion tied up with FTX and Alameda Research. The accidentally revealed documentation shows that Blockfi’s exposure to the bankrupt crypto firm FTX was more than what the company had previously disclosed. Bitwage Raises $1.5 Million in Latest Funding Round

bitwageBitwage, the pioneer cryptocurrency-based payroll and invoicing company, has raised $1.5 million in its latest funding round. The funding round had participation from Draper Associates and Max Keiser’s Heisenberg Capital, using Bnktothefuture, a platform designed for making online investments. Bitpay Launches New Payroll Service for Companies That Opt to Pay Employees in Crypto

Bitpay Launches New Payroll Service for Companies That Opt to Pay Employees in CryptoThe Atlanta-based cryptocurrency payment processing company Bitpay is now getting involved with payroll services. The firm announced the launch of Bitpay Send, a mass payout service that enables organizations of all sizes to pay employees, affiliates, and freelance contractors.
